yiistrap 拡張機能の bootstrap.widgets.TbModal でモーダル ウィンドウの高さと幅を変更するにはどうすればよいですか。1 つの方法は、bootstrap.css .modal-container の高さと幅のパラメーターを変更することですが、これはすべてのモーダル ウィンドウの高さと幅を変更します。1つのモーダルウィンドウのみの高さと幅を変更したいのですが、他のモーダルではデフォルトにする必要があります。どうすればこれを達成できますか?
5431 次
1 に答える
2
margin-left
独自の CSS を使用してモーダルの幅を指定するだけです (モーダルが画面の中央に表示されるように、幅の半分をマイナスに設定することも忘れないでください)。
たとえば、モーダルに追加のクラスを適用できます。
$this->widget('TbModal', [
'htmlOptions' => ['class' => 'modal-wide']
]);
次の CSS を使用します。
.modal.modal-wide { width: 800px; margin-left: -400px }
または、インライン スタイルを使用することもできます。
$this->widget('TbModal', [
'htmlOptions' => ['style' => 'width: 800px; margin-left: -400px']
]);
于 2013-10-04T09:29:15.773 に答える